The Sanskrit edition of the Mahabharata, one of the largest epic poems ever written, consisting of 100,000 metrical verses. Consisting of 18 books, the Mahabharata details the history and legends concerning ancient India (Bharata), including a major battle campaign involving the Kauravas and the Pandavas, also known as the Kurukshetra War. This portion also contains the Bhagavad-Gita. Alternative titles: Mahābhārata (महाभारत).

Verse 14.42.38

अध्यात्मं मन इत्याहुः पञ्चभूतानुचारकम् ।
अधिभूतं च मन्तव्यं चन्द्रमाश्चाधिदैवतम् ॥ ३८ ॥

adhyātmaṃ mana ityāhuḥ pañcabhūtānucārakam |
adhibhūtaṃ ca mantavyaṃ candramāścādhidaivatam || 38 ||
